Jump to content
WnSoft Forums
Lin Evans

On Easel Painting Simulation, etc.

Recommended Posts

About Easel Painting With PicturesToExe

So there are a number of ways to use PicturesToExe to paint an image on a canvas on an easel or just paint an image on the screen. Most of these methods require a bit of help from other software so I’ll discuss the major ways to accomplish this and also whether or not a “style” can be made to help share this creation with other users who may not yet have developed the necessary skill set to do it all on their own.

1. Video Masking

The simple way to create a video mask for PTE is to use a product such as PhotoShop which allows painting with a pure white color on a pure black background. To have an active, live, video mask, you will need to use a screen video capture software to capture your process and save it as a video. There are several good software packages such as the freeware Srecorder or one of the very good and relatively inexpensive packages such as Bandicam.

So open Photoshop, create a “new” file using the color black and choose the appropriate aspect ratio such as 4:3, 5:4, 2:3 or 16:9 depending on which you wish to make into a style. Choose a brush in an appropriate size and density and begin your recording and “paint” the screen with pure white in brush strokes beginning and ending as you would were you painting a scene with a real brush and easel. When you are finished, stop the recording and save the video.

When this video is used as a video mask in PTE with any image as the mask content, the image will be revealed one brush stroke at a time. You can also use PhotoShop or a similar photo editing software to create your easel and canvas as PNG files so that the video mask can be fitted exactly to the area of the canvas. I have several free styles which create the easel and canvas and allow the user to move and/or size the easel and canvas and paint their image as they wish.

The downside of using a video mask is that you really can’t easily use a paintbrush or hand holding a brush because it’s very, very difficult to synchronize the movement of the brush or brush in hand to the paintbrush motion in the Photoshop video. If the brush or brush and hand are part of the actually video, the problem is that they will be translucent and the viewer will be able to see through the brush or brush and hand so this video masking technique is not ideally suited for showing a brush in your painting.

The video mask concept is very amenable to creating styles. I have a few created which will be available for download. Without the constraint of having a brush or a hand with a brush, it's a simple step to create styles for any aspect ratio painting. 

2 VisiSketch Pro or other software

David Fitzpatrick created a very nice program called VisiSketch and later VisiSketch Pro which allow the user to copy paint on a 640x480 pixel platform using a brush, pen, crayon, etc., The way the program works is the user chooses a background and a foreground. The background can be a real photo or a canvas and have texture or not. The user sees the foreground and chooses whether to use a pen, brush, hand holding a brush, inkjet, crayon, etc., to trace the outline of the visible image using a small line. Then once the outline is drawn by placing “dots” along the outline, a larger width line is used to “paint” everything eventually black so that the entire foreground appears black. The software creates a “bitmap” bmp file and from this creates one or two uncompressed AVI files which PTE can’t use directly. The user then uses a video editing program (I use the freeware VideoPad Video Editor) to convert these huge uncompressed AVI files to something such as wmv files which PTE can use. Then when played in PTE you see your creation painted on a canvas. This WMV file or MP4 or whatever the user has converted to, can then be mapped to a canvas on an easel, etc. 

Now the fun part is creating an image where a pallet of paint can set next to the easel and the paintbrush moved to the pallet and back to the canvas until the painting is finished. How to do this? I had to figure it out for myself because David’s program no longer has links to video tutorials. After lengthy experimentation I discovered the ways to do this and I’ll make tutorials to help show you how. But this is the basic way you proceed. Since the entire program uses a 640x480 pallet, the easel and paint pallet must fit inside this parameter. So if you want for example to have your easel appear on a full 1920x1080 16:9 image, you must first create the background image with the PNG easel and paint pallet as part of the original image within a 640x480 pixel portion of that background image. I’ve found the easiest way is to create a duplicate of the original background image and put my PNG pallet and easel on it within a 640x480 pixel parameter. I do this by using PhotoShop to crop a 640x480 section to see where to place the PNG objects. Then once you have this determined, place your easel and palled within this parameter. Crop another 640x480 from this and size what you want to appear on the easel canvas and use Free Transform to size it to fit perfectly on the canvas on the easel. Save this 640x480 as your foreground and the 640x480 portion with the blank canvas as the background. When you finish everything in VisiSketch Pro you then use the full 1920x1080 image in PTE and fit your video seamlessly over it. Any adjustment to color, tone, brightness to make a seamless match can be done in PTE and with appropriate masking so that it appear you are painting directly on the background. You can then put the entire background and video as the child of a frame if you want to enlarge and display the painting at the end of your show.

So to reiterate. To have the paintbrush actually move off the canvas to the pallet and back you need to have a 640x480 background image with the easel, canvas and paint pallet and a perfect duplicate of this for the foreground with the canvas painted. This type painting is not really amenable to a style because each image is different and the bitmap bmp file to create a sketch is different in each case. Many additional things are possible though with this concept such as animation via gif, snow, rain, lightning, etc., all can be added to the background independent of the 640x480 portion for the painting itself. I believe there is lots of potential for those of you who are creative to expand on this concept.

Hopefully these explanations plus the video tutorials in the future will help anyone who wants to pursue this, The above video adds a little extra dimension. An appropriate video frame was chosen as the foreground image to paint. The video was begun using offset and a start time reflecting this exact frame to get the desired effect. The live video portion was keyframed to zero opacity until just after the chosen display time for the finished painting, then having been carefully matched using the grid feature in PTE begun at the end of the painting display to give life to the painting... Just for fun folks...

Best regards,


Share this post

Link to post
Share on other sites

                                                                                    À propos de la peinture de chevalet avec PicturesToExe
Il y a donc plusieurs façons d'utiliser PicturesToExe pour peindre une image sur une toile sur un chevalet ou tout simplement pour peindre une image sur l'écran. La plupart de ces méthodes nécessitent un peu d'aide de la part d'un autre logiciel. Je vais donc discuter des moyens principaux d'y parvenir et de la possibilité de créer un "style" permettant de partager cette création avec d'autres utilisateurs qui n'ont peut-être pas encore développé le logiciel. compétences nécessaires pour tout faire par eux-mêmes.
1. Masquage vidéo
Le moyen le plus simple de créer un masque vidéo pour PTE consiste à utiliser un produit tel que PhotoShop, qui permet de peindre avec un blanc pur sur un fond noir. Pour avoir un masque vidéo actif en direct, vous devez utiliser un logiciel de capture vidéo à l'écran pour capturer votre processus et l'enregistrer en tant que vidéo. Il existe plusieurs bons logiciels tels que le logiciel gratuit Srecorder ou l’un des très bons et relativement peu coûteux logiciels tels que Bandicam.
Alors ouvrez Photoshop, créez un «nouveau» fichier en utilisant la couleur noire et choisissez le format d'image approprié, tel que 4: 3, 5: 4, 2: 3 ou 16: 9, selon le style que vous souhaitez transformer. Choisissez un pinceau de la taille et de la densité appropriées et commencez votre enregistrement. Peignez l'écran avec du blanc pur en commençant par les coups de pinceau, commençant et finissant comme si vous peigniez une scène avec un vrai pinceau et un chevalet. Lorsque vous avez terminé, arrêtez l'enregistrement et enregistrez la vidéo.
Lorsque cette vidéo est utilisée comme masque vidéo dans PTE avec une image comme contenu du masque, l'image est révélée un trait à la fois. Vous pouvez également utiliser PhotoShop ou un logiciel de retouche photo similaire pour créer votre chevalet et votre toile en tant que fichiers PNG, de sorte que le masque vidéo puisse être ajusté exactement à la zone de la toile. J'ai plusieurs styles gratuits qui créent le chevalet et la toile et permettent à l'utilisateur de déplacer et / ou de redimensionner le chevalet et la toile et de peindre leur image comme ils le souhaitent.
L'inconvénient de l'utilisation d'un masque vidéo est qu'il est très difficile d'utiliser un pinceau ou une main tenant un pinceau, car il est très difficile de synchroniser le mouvement du pinceau ou du pinceau à la main avec le mouvement du pinceau dans la vidéo Photoshop. Si le pinceau ou la main et le pinceau font partie de la vidéo, le problème est qu’ils seront translucides et que le spectateur sera en mesure de voir à travers le pinceau ou le pinceau et la main, de sorte que cette technique de masquage vidéo ne convient pas parfaitement à la présentation du pinceau. dans ta peinture.
Le concept de masque vidéo est très propice à la création de styles. J'en ai créé quelques-uns qui seront disponibles au téléchargement. Sans la contrainte d'avoir un pinceau ou une main avec un pinceau, c'est une étape simple pour créer des styles pour tout type de peinture au format.
2 VisiSketch Pro ou autre logiciel
David Fitzpatrick a créé un très beau programme appelé VisiSketch, puis VisiSketch Pro, qui permet à l’utilisateur de copier de la peinture sur une plate-forme de 640 x 480 pixels à l’aide d’un pinceau, d’un crayon, d’un crayon, etc. Le fonctionnement du programme consiste en un arrière-plan et un premier plan . Le fond peut être une vraie photo ou une toile et avoir une texture ou non. L'utilisateur voit le premier plan et choisit d'utiliser un stylo, un pinceau, une main tenant un pinceau, un jet d'encre, un crayon, etc. pour tracer le contour de l'image visible à l'aide d'un petit trait. Ensuite, une fois que le contour est dessiné en plaçant des «points» le long du contour, une ligne de largeur supérieure est utilisée pour «peindre» le tout, éventuellement en noir, afin que tout le premier plan apparaisse en noir. Le logiciel crée un fichier «bitmap» bmp et crée à partir de cela un ou deux fichiers AVI non compressés que PTE ne peut pas utiliser directement. L'utilisateur utilise ensuite un programme de montage vidéo (j'utilise le logiciel gratuit VideoPad Video Editor) pour convertir ces énormes fichiers AVI non compressés en fichiers tels que des fichiers wmv pouvant être utilisés par PTE. Ensuite, lorsque vous jouez dans PTE, votre création est peinte sur une toile. Ce fichier WMV ou MP4, ou ce que l'utilisateur a converti, peut ensuite être mappé sur un canevas sur un chevalet, etc.
Maintenant, la partie amusante consiste à créer une image où une palette de peinture peut être placée à côté du chevalet et le pinceau déplacé sur la palette et sur la toile jusqu'à ce que la peinture soit terminée. Comment faire ça? J'ai dû le découvrir moi-même car le programme de David n'a plus de liens vers des tutoriels vidéo. Après de longues expériences, j'ai découvert les moyens de le faire et je ferai des tutoriels pour vous montrer comment faire. Mais c'est la manière de base de procéder. Étant donné que le programme complet utilise une palette 640x480, les palettes chevalet et peinture s’inscrivent parfaitement dans ce paramètre. Ainsi, si vous souhaitez par exemple que votre chevalet apparaisse sur une image 16: 9 au format 1920x1080, vous devez d'abord créer l'image d'arrière-plan avec le chevalet PNG et peindre la palette en tant qu'élément de l'image d'origine dans une partie de 640x480 pixels de cette image d'arrière-plan. J'ai trouvé le moyen le plus simple de créer une copie de l'image d'arrière-plan d'origine et de placer ma palette et mon chevalet PNG dans un paramètre de 640x480 pixels. Je le fais en utilisant PhotoShop pour rogner une section 640x480 afin de voir où placer les objets PNG. Ensuite, une fois que vous avez déterminé cela, placez votre chevalet et son dossier dans ce paramètre. Recadrez un autre fichier 640x480 à partir de celui-ci et redimensionnez ce que vous voulez voir sur la toile du chevalet et utilisez Free Transform pour le redimensionner de manière à ce qu'il s'adapte parfaitement à la toile du chevalet. Enregistrez ce fichier 640x480 en avant-plan et la partie 640x480 avec le fond vierge comme arrière-plan. Lorsque vous avez tout terminé dans VisiSketch Pro, vous utilisez l’ensemble de l’image 1920x1080 dans PTE et vous adaptez votre vidéo de manière transparente. Tout ajustement de la couleur, de la nuance et de la luminosité permettant une correspondance parfaite peut être effectué en PTE et avec un masquage approprié, de sorte qu'il apparaisse comme si vous peigniez directement sur l'arrière-plan. Vous pouvez ensuite mettre tout le fond et la vidéo comme enfant d'un cadre si vous souhaitez agrandir et afficher le tableau à la fin de votre exposition.
Donc, pour réitérer. Pour que le pinceau se déplace réellement de la toile vers la palette, vous devez disposer d'une image d'arrière-plan de 640x480 avec le chevalet, la palette de toile et de peinture et une copie parfaite de celle-ci pour le premier plan avec la toile peinte. Ce type de peinture ne se prête pas vraiment à un style car chaque image est différente et le fichier bitmap bmp permettant de créer une esquisse est différent dans chaque cas. Beaucoup de choses supplémentaires sont possibles mais avec ce concept, comme l’animation via gif, la neige, la pluie, la foudre, etc., tout peut être ajouté à l’arrière-plan, indépendamment de la portion 640x480 pour le tableau lui-même. Je pense que ceux d'entre vous qui ont l'esprit créatif ont beaucoup de potentiel pour développer ce concept.
Espérons que ces explications, ainsi que les didacticiels vidéo à l'avenir, aideront tous ceux qui souhaitent poursuivre dans cette voie. La vidéo ci-dessus ajoute une petite dimension supplémentaire. Une image vidéo appropriée a été choisie comme image de premier plan à peindre. La vidéo a été lancée avec décalage et une heure de début reflétant cette image exacte pour obtenir l’effet souhaité. La partie vidéo en direct a été codée pour une opacité zéro jusqu'à la fin du temps d'affichage choisi pour le tableau final, puis elle a été soigneusement assortie à l'aide de la fonction de grille dans PTE commencée à la fin de l'affichage du tableau pour donner vie au tableau ... Juste pour les gens amusants ...
Meilleures salutations,

Share this post

Link to post
Share on other sites

Hi Jean,

Yes - too many obligations and not enough time !!!  Hope Christmas was great !!!

Best regards,


Share this post

Link to post
Share on other sites

Join the conversation

You can post now and register later. If you have an account, sign in now to post with your account.

Reply to this topic...

×   Pasted as rich text.   Paste as plain text instead

  Only 75 emoji are allowed.

×   Your link has been automatically embedded.   Display as a link instead

×   Your previous content has been restored.   Clear editor

×   You cannot paste images directly. Upload or insert images from URL.

  • Create New...